Arsenal To Sell Forward For £2million
Arsenal’s striker Chuba Akpom is being linked with a move away from the Emirates Stadium and it is believed that he will join Sint-Truiden on a £2million deal.

Arsenal striker Chuba Akpom has been at the Emirates Stadium for many years but he has failed to get a starting position in the first team even though he impresses in most pre-season matches.
The English international has been left out from the squad that will be travelling to Singapore for the International Champions Cup and it’s however reported by the Independent that the striker is soon making a permanent move to Belgian side Sint-Truiden in a £2million deal.
It seems Chuba Akpom has decided to leave the Emirates Stadium because he knows that he won’t have any chance of getting past Lacazette, Aubameyang and Perez because they are more experienced than him. He has been sent out on many loan moves in the last two years and he reportedly told the club that he wants to permanently leave the club.
